Responsibilities:

  • Interpret requirements and acceptance criteria to create test cases
  • Take on the face of the customer to ensure a validated product
  • Participate in all aspects of testing: unit, integration, functional, regression, load/performance, automation and system testing
  • Participate in building a QA Automation environment and procedures from the ground up while continuing the manual test efforts for release while the transition to full automation occurs
  • Define scope and objectives of all levels of QA testing; Establish the purpose and deliverables of the test effort; and Develop and implement test plans/cases
  • Develop and maintain automated testing scripts for complex environments
  • Contribute to the definition, development and implementation of quality assurance practices and procedures and other QA assessments
  • Adhere to the standards and best practices within the Agile methodology
  • Establish fact based measurements of test efficiency, effectiveness and product readiness; examples include: defect densities, defect counts, code coverage and automation counts
  • Manage and troubleshoot defects to resolution while proactively identifying risks to management
  • Work collaboratively with development to identify testability of the architectural design and application code while infusing Quality into the team’s deliverables
  • Work directly with appropriate business partners and development to understand project concepts, objectives and approach of software development projects
  • Responsible for estimating and coordinating testing for projects
  • Work collaboratively with offshore QA and Development staff
  • Follow up on new and existing issues with team members
  • Maintain pace with aggressive timelines
  • Assist in the documentation and cataloging of developed software
  • Analyze and compare data across multiple databases

Required Skills & Experience:

  •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Engineering, Information Technology, Information Systems, Mathematics, Physics or a closely related field. Other degrees will be considered based on the candidate’s technical aptitude
  • 5+ years’ experience in Quality Assurance on products with extensive UI, process flow, and backend data manipulation
  • Proven experience with black box and white box testing techniques and tools
  • Proven experience in leading a QA team through the entire SDLC process
  • Experience in automating Web Services, Micro-Services and data processes (extracting/loading)
  • 5+ years of experience with QA automation tools including scripting and recorded automation
  • 2+ years of experience with Selenium IDE and WebAPI
  • Excellent SQL knowledge. Ability to write complex SQL queries. Compare result sets.
  • 2+ years of experience testing services (REST or SOAP)
  • Experience establishing load testing criteria and creating a test environment to support ongoing load validation
  • Experience establishing performance testing criteria and creating a test environment to support ongoing performance validation
  • Strong written and verbal communications, teamwork and problem-solving skills
  • Experience supporting a Test-Driven Development culture
  • Engage in testing as a part of the development cycle, thereby shortening the QA cycle
  • Ability to interact and communicate successfully with business partners and technology teams
  • Experience with Agile Development Practices
  • Self-starter who can grasp difficult concepts
  • Keen eye for detail, capable of identifying defects from minor cosmetic issues to complex problems
  • Ability to think outside the box and come up with creative solutions when tools don’t work
  • Experience working with resources in different geographical locations
  • Strong ability to multitask and context switch
  • Strong Leadership skills to lead a project and drive all the different components together
  • High proficiency in financial industry with the ability to reconcile stocks, bonds, money market instruments and other assets

Desired Skills & Experience:

  • Experience with Wealth Management

  • Experience developing with C#, JavaScript and scripting languages like Powershell

  • Experience with Team Foundation Server, Jira and/or Jenkins

  • Experience testing wealth management, financial services, or brokerage industry products or applications

  • Enthusiastic about learning new technologies

  • Adaptable to changing environments and system requirements
